Govt progresses plan to improve aged care

A new quality framework for aged care services is closer to being, with legislation to establish it passing the lower house of federal parliament.

The Turnbull government expects a new quality framework will improve aged care services across Australia.

Legislation to establish the framework, first announced in 2015, passed the lower house on Wednesday night.

Aged Care Minister Ken Wyatt says it is designed to promote high quality services that meet community needs and preferences.
